Profhilo vs. Profhilo Structura: Understanding the Differences 

Looking at the Profhilo Structura product

Profhilo and Profhilo Structura are both hyaluronic acid bio-remodelling injectables, but they’re designed for different jobs. Profhilo is a lighter, more fluid formula that spreads through the skin to boost hydration, elasticity, and overall glow — it’s the go-to choice for improving skin quality and mild laxity. Profhilo Structura, on the other hand, is a firmer, more structured formula built specifically to target deeper concerns like jawline definition and lower face sagging, where more lifting and support is needed.

So which one is right for you? If your main concern is dull, dehydrated, or crepey skin across the face and neck, Profhilo is likely the better starting point. If you’re noticing loss of definition along the jawline or early jowling, Profhilo Structura is designed to address that more directly. Many patients also combine both treatments as part of a tailored plan. What is Profhilo?

Profhilo is known for its:

  • Skin hydration — the high concentration of hyaluronic acid attracts moisture, making the skin plumper and more hydrated.
  • Collagen stimulation — it encourages the production of collagen and elastin, improving skin’s firmness and elasticity.
  • Natural results — since it doesn’t change facial volume, the results are more subtle, with improved skin quality over time.

Typically, Profhilo is used for facial areas that show signs of ageing, like the cheeks, under the eyes, neck, and hands. The treatment involves two sessions, spaced about four weeks apart, with noticeable improvements in skin texture, tightness, and overall radiance.

What is Profhilo Structura?

Profhilo Structura is an advanced version of the original Profhilo treatment. While it contains the same key ingredient — hyaluronic acid — Profhilo Structura is designed to offer more targeted skin remodelling and firming. The “Structura” version is aimed at patients who need more structural support, particularly in the lower face, where it helps restore definition and lift mild to moderate sagging.

Two sessions are generally required, spaced a month apart, and results can be seen four to six weeks after treatment.

Results, Longevity and Before & After

Because both treatments work gradually by remodelling the skin from within, results build over the two-session course rather than appearing instantly. Most patients see visibly smoother, more hydrated skin from around four weeks after their first session, with the full effect settling in after the second. Results from a course typically last four to six months, depending on your skin and lifestyle, after which a top-up session is recommended to maintain them.

Is It Safe? Suitability and Aftercare

Profhilo and Profhilo Structura are both well-established hyaluronic acid treatments with a strong safety record when carried out by a qualified practitioner. As with any injectable, mild redness, swelling or small bumps at the injection sites are common straight after treatment and typically settle within 24–48 hours.

These treatments may not be suitable if you’re pregnant or breastfeeding, have an active skin infection in the treatment area, have a known allergy to hyaluronic acid, or have a history of keloid scarring. A full medical history is always taken at your consultation so your practitioner can confirm the right treatment — or advise against it — before anything is booked.
